Details

The power.casectl function contained serious errors. For some time, replacements were provided by the BioConductor GeneticsDesign package.

In specific, the power.casectl function used an expected contingency table to create the test statistic that was erroneously based on the underlying null, rather than on the marginal totals of the observed table. In addition, the modeling of dominant and recessive modes of inheritance had assumed a "perfect" genotype with no disease, whereas in reality a dominant or recessive mode of inheritance simply means that two of the genotypes will have an identical odds ratio compared to the 3rd genotype (the other homozygote).
